P0011 after DOD delete tick performance street heat stage 3 cam
First post, still learning....
2016 Silverado reg cab l83
Did the Dod delete with tick performance gen v lt kit,
cam specs are 230/243| .639?/.630? | LSA113+3 | +32% Fuel Pump Lobe
morel lifters, tick perfomance pushrods, dual .660 springs.
tick performance phaser lockout installed. 4 degree.
added L86 intake manifold and l86 throttle body.
using a remote tune place and finally got the tune yesterday. fired it up and went to datalog, ended up getting a P0011 (cam position timing over advanced) code.
tuner said the vvt was likely assembled wrong, and needs to be checked over.
another person said just delete the code, looking for 3rd opinions and someone to look over my log and tune to double check things.

Tuner
You have a few options: First you can disable the code since you have a physical lockout(I understood you have a lockout at 4 degrees, not a 4 degree limiter) and it will always be in the same position. If you don't want to disable the code by any reason, you need to test 2 files. One at 0 degrees and the other at 4(for example), then log the cam position sensor in both logs and see how many degrees it reads, if it stays in the same number it means you have a lockout and you can change the number of variable camshafts and set it to 0.
Screenshot 2025-04-04 021220.png
If the numbers move around, you have a limiter instead of a lockout, it means you and your tuner can play with it like a normal vvt with the only condition that your range can't be beyond the degrees of your limiter, and your tuner has to modify ALL the "desire angle" related tables to not exceed that range.
